Again, like so many others, I thought I was on the phone with Apple because I was having trouble running exterior machines - Neat and Cricut. Then I was told that I needed to get the "apple care" and authorized them to bill me for 169.00. And also, how dare I run a machine without an external hard drive and I could get this wonderful rebate amt back....well, since I'm lazy, I didn't even file for the rebate - no I don't have money to throw away, but that's not the point here....I had totally forgotten about the whole thing until I saw a transaction going thru my bank for $169.00 today with a funny identification line. Did some research, and found that they are charging me AGAIN, for this SERVICE they supposedly provide. Hopefully can get the bank to reverse it but probably was just taken again. We all need to report this company to the Atty Gen of Florida and the Federal Trade Commission and it can't hurt to file with BBB, also. We have all been taken to the cleaners.....alert all of your friends, especially the ones with Apple Products!!!
